Subject: [bug#61620] [PATCH] gnu: tlpui: Update to 1.5.0-6.
Date: Sun, 19 Feb 2023 11:16:22 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230219101622.138785-1-mail@nicolasgoaziou.fr> (raw)

* gnu/packages/linux.scm (tlpui): Update to 1.5.0-6.
[arguments]<#:phases>: Rename USE-TLP-INPUT into SET-ABSOLUTE-LOCATIONS to
be more accurate.  Also add a new phase to skip failing tests.
[inputs]: Add LSBUTILS and PCIUTILS.
